Publishers generally dislike leaks, but sometimes the truth becomes impossible to hide. Ubisoft is leaning into this reality as they prepare for the Assassin's Creed Black Flag Resynced reveal, officially acknowledging what has become "gaming's worst-kept secret."
Details of the Assassin's Creed Black Flag Resynced Reveal
The publisher confirmed via Bluesky that the official showcase is set for April 23. Ubisoft even teased the news by saying, "We know you know, but how about we tell you some more now?"
Fans can catch the Assassin's Creed Black Flag Resynced reveal at the following times:
- 9 am PT / 12 pm ET
- 5 pm UK / 4 pm UTC
- 6 pm CEST
The showcase will be streamed live on both YouTube and Twitch.
Ubisoft Embraces "Gaming's Worst-Kept Secret"
This shift in strategy is a massive turnaround for the company. In August 2025, Ubisoft actually threatened to sue voice actor Matt Ryan for leaking information.
However, by January of this year, the publisher had transitioned to posting memes in response to new leaks. While they didn't officially confirm the project until March—when they finally dropped the "4" and added "Resynced"—the momentum was already unstoppable.
Whatever prompted the change, Ubisoft seems happy to finally bring the Assassin's Creed Black Flag Resynced reveal into the light.
